138
139 /**
140 * @see http://docs.aws.amazon.com/general/latest/gr/sigv4-create-canonical-request.html
141 *
142 * @internal
143 *
144 * @return array<string, string>
145 */
146 public static function getSignedRequestHeaders(
147 string $region,
148 string $host,
149 string $accessKeyId,
150 string $secretAccessKey,
151 ?string $securityToken
152 ): array {
153 $service = 'sts';
154
155 # Create a date for headers and the credential string in ISO-8601 format
156 $amzdate = gmdate('Ymd\THis\Z');
157 $datestamp = gmdate('Ymd'); # Date w/o time, used in credential scope
158
159 # Create the canonical headers and signed headers. Header names
160 # must be trimmed and lowercase, and sorted in code point order from
161 # low to high. Note that there is a trailing \n.
162 $canonicalHeaders = sprintf("host:%s\nx-amz-date:%s\n", $host, $amzdate);
163 if ($securityToken) {
164 $canonicalHeaders .= sprintf("x-amz-security-token:%s\n", $securityToken);
165 }
166
167 # Step 5: Create the list of signed headers. This lists the headers
168 # in the canonicalHeaders list, delimited with ";" and in alpha order.
169 # Note: The request can include any headers; $canonicalHeaders and
170 # $signedHeaders lists those that you want to be included in the
171 # hash of the request. "Host" and "x-amz-date" are always required.
172 $signedHeaders = 'host;x-amz-date';
173 if ($securityToken) {
174 $signedHeaders .= ';x-amz-security-token';
175 }
176
177 # Step 6: Create payload hash (hash of the request body content). For GET
178 # requests, the payload is an empty string ("").
179 $payloadHash = hash('sha256', '');
180
181 # Step 7: Combine elements to create canonical request
182 $canonicalRequest = implode("\n", [
183 'POST', // method
184 '/', // canonical URL
185 self::CRED_VERIFICATION_QUERY, // query string
186 $canonicalHeaders,
187 $signedHeaders,
188 $payloadHash
189 ]);
190
191 # ************* TASK 2: CREATE THE STRING TO SIGN*************
192 # Match the algorithm to the hashing algorithm you use, either SHA-1 or
193 # SHA-256 (recommended)
194 $algorithm = 'AWS4-HMAC-SHA256';
195 $scope = implode('/', [$datestamp, $region, $service, 'aws4_request']);
196 $stringToSign = implode("\n", [$algorithm, $amzdate, $scope, hash('sha256', $canonicalRequest)]);
197
198 # ************* TASK 3: CALCULATE THE SIGNATURE *************
199 # Create the signing key using the function defined above.
200 // (done above)
201 $signingKey = self::getSignatureKey($secretAccessKey, $datestamp, $region, $service);
202
203 # Sign the string_to_sign using the signing_key
204 $signature = bin2hex(self::hmacSign($signingKey, $stringToSign));
205
206 # ************* TASK 4: ADD SIGNING INFORMATION TO THE REQUEST *************
207 # The signing information can be either in a query string value or in
208 # a header named Authorization. This code shows how to use a header.
209 # Create authorization header and add to request headers
210 $authorizationHeader = sprintf(
211 '%s Credential=%s/%s, SignedHeaders=%s, Signature=%s',
212 $algorithm,
213 $accessKeyId,
214 $scope,
215 $signedHeaders,
216 $signature
217 );
218
219 # The request can include any headers, but MUST include "host", "x-amz-date",
220 # and (for this scenario) "Authorization". "host" and "x-amz-date" must
221 # be included in the canonical_headers and signed_headers, as noted
222 # earlier. Order here is not significant.
223 $headers = [
224 'host' => $host,
225 'x-amz-date' => $amzdate,
226 'Authorization' => $authorizationHeader,
227 ];
228 if ($securityToken) {
229 $headers['x-amz-security-token'] = $securityToken;
230 }
231
232 return $headers;
233 }
